which equation represents an exponential function that passes through the point (2, 80)? f(x) = 4(x)5 f(x) = 5(x)4 f(x) = 4(5)x
pav-90 [236]

we know that

if the exponential function passes through the given point, then the point must satisfy the equation of the exponential function

we proceed to verify each case  if the point (2,80) satisfied the exponential function

<u>case A</u>  f(x)=4(x^{5})

For x=2 calculate the value of y in the equation and then compare with the y-coordinate of the point

so

f(2)=4(2^{5})=128

128\neq 80

therefore

the exponential function  f(x)=4(x^{5}) not passes through the point (2,80)

<u>case B</u>  f(x)=5(x^{4})

For x=2 calculate the value of y in the equation and then compare with the y-coordinate of the point

so

f(2)=5(2^{4})=80

80=80

therefore

the exponential function f(x)=5(x^{4}) passes through the point (2,80)

<u>case C</u>  f(x)=4(5^{x})

For x=2 calculate the value of y in the equation and then compare with the y-coordinate of the point

so

f(2)=4(5^{2})=100

100\neq 80

therefore

the exponential function f(x)=4(5^{x}) not passes through the point (2,80)

<u>case D</u>  f(x)=5(4^{x})

For x=2 calculate the value of y in the equation and then compare with the y-coordinate of the point

so

f(2)=5(4^{2})=80

80=80

therefore

the exponential function f(x)=5(4^{x}) passes through the point (2,80)

therefore

<u>the answer is</u>

f(x)=5(x^{4})

f(x)=5(4^{x})

If f(x)=3 x -1 and g(x)=0.03x^3-x+1 an approximate solution for the equation f(x)=g(x) is
lubasha [3.4K]

Answer:

  x ≈ {-11.789, +0.501, 11.288}

Step-by-step explanation:

The cubic g(x) - f(x) = 0 has three real solutions. It can be rewritten as ...

  g(x)-f(x)=0\\\\0.03x^3-x+1-(3x-1)=0\\\\0.03x^3-4x+2=0

Since the solutions are irrational, they are best found using a spreadsheet or graphing calculator. My favorite graphing calculator shows the approximate solutions below.

_____

<em>Comment on the problem statement</em>

Your expression for f(x) is ambiguous in that many Brainly questions have the exponentiation indicator replaced by a blank: 3 x -1 often means 3^x -1 and sometimes means 3^(x-1). We have taken the expression at face value and have assumed it is a linear expression. If otherwise, the problem is basically worked the same way: write a function h(x) = g(x) - f(x) and look for solutions to h(x) = 0. Graphing can be useful.
